A thermal column (or thermal) is a rising mass of buoyant air, a convective current in the atmosphere, that transfers heat energy vertically Thermal energy is produced by heating up molecules and atoms until they move fast enough to collide into each other. [1] thermals are created by the uneven heating of earth's surface from solar radiation, and are an example of convection, specifically atmospheric convection.
